India’s SJVN to develop 10GW solar projects in Rajasthan
18 February 2022
Satluj Jal Vidyut Nigam (SJVN) is planning to develop 10 gigawatts of solar power projects in the next five years in the state of Rajasthan.
SJVN Chairman said the 10GW renewable power projects/parks on the land banks with an estimated investment of around $6.7b (INR500b) will be allocated by the Rajasthan Renewable Energy Corporation Limited in the state.
